SUBSCRIBER NOTE: Platts proposes new Singapore-Australia 35,000 mt clean tanker assessment

S&P Global Platts proposes to launch a new Singapore to Australia Clean Medium Range tanker assessment, effective April 2, 2018.

Platts has observed the Singapore to Australia MR clean tanker route being predominantly fixed basis a cargo size of 35,000 mt.

The upgrade of ports and terminals in Australia -- ongoing as well as completed -- has enabled vessels to discharge larger cargo volumes, with most MRs currently moving 35,000 mt parcels from Singapore to Australia.

Over 90% of the Singapore-Australia MR fixtures tracked over the last year have been concluded basis 35,000 mt, according to fixture data tracked by Platts.

Separately, Platts proposes to discontinue the current Singapore-Australia 30,000 mt assessment from January 2, 2019.
